Blue Jays Sign RHP Shawn Hill, York Signs LHP Matt Chico

Published on June 18, 2012 under Atlantic League (AtL)
York Revolution News Release


(York, Pa.): The two-time defending Atlantic League Champion York Revolution has announced the contract of starting pitcher Shawn Hill has been purchased by the Toronto Blue Jays. The transaction makes Hill the third arm from the Revolution staff to join a Major League Organization this season. Reliever Ian Thomas joined the Atlanta Braves on May 17, and starter Ryan Feierabend inked a deal with the Cincinnati Reds on June 5.

Hill's time in York was relatively brief, but the right-hander made a tremendous impact. Once Hill became a regular in the Revolution starting rotation, he did not allow a run in the final 27 and two-thirds innings he pitched in a York uniform, over his final five starts for the club.

The Mississauga, Ontario native will begin his second tour of duty with the franchise of his Province. Toronto was the most recent organization Hill pitched for, before an injury cost him all of the 2011 season. In Hill's most recent Major League time he was quite impressive for the Blue Jays, tossing 20 and two-thirds innings in 2010 in four starts posting a 2.61 ERA. Hill is a veteran of 44 MLB games (all starts) between 2004 and 2010 with Montreal/Washington, San Diego and Toronto.

Hill has also been a significant part of the Canadian National Team, in both Olympic and Pan-Am Games play. He's one of just four native Canadians to play for both the Montreal Expos and Toronto Blue Jays in the Majors, and is now in his 11th professional season.

Hill will be replaced in the Revolution rotation by left-hander Matt Chico. Chico was signed to a contract on Sunday, June 17 after beginning the season with the New Jersey Jackals of the Can-Am Association. Coincidentally, Chico and Hill were Major League teammates in 2008 with the Washington Nationals. That season Hill made 12 starts for the Nats, while Chico appeared 11 times for D.C., notching eight starts. Chico is in his 10th professional season, and has 43 MLB appearances and 40 starts under his belt, all for Washington between 2007 and 2010.

The York Revolution Professional Baseball Club is a member of the Atlantic League of Professional Baseball. The team has captured the Atlantic League Championship in two consecutive seasons, 2010 and 2011 in just five years as a franchise. Home games are played at Sovereign Bank Stadium, located at 5 Brooks Robinson Way, York, PA 17401.
